Yura Overview
Description
Yura runs the front office of a law firm with AI agents that work inside rules the firm sets. Intake, document collection, client follow-ups, and matter status updates run as governed workflows rather than unsupervised automation. Every user, agent, and workflow has a distinct identity. Agents reach only the capabilities the firm has explicitly declared, sensitive actions require human approval before anything happens, and every action is recorded in a complete audit trail. Attorneys stay in control of the work product and can see exactly what was done, by which agent, and on whose approval. The agents work in the channels clients actually use - WhatsApp, email, and SMS - and write back into Clio and Lawmatics automatically, so the firm's existing system stays the single source of truth and nobody re-keys data. Most legal AI is a feature inside a case management system. Yura is the layer between systems: agents work in WhatsApp, email and SMS where clients already are, then write the result back into Clio, Lawmatics or Docketwise rather than replacing them. Every agent runs inside firm-defined policy — declared capabilities only, human approval on sensitive actions, a log of every operation. Yura is a governance gateway, not a plugin. Agents can only call capabilities the firm has explicitly declared; anything outside that envelope fails closed. Sensitive actions — sending client communications, writing to the case management system, releasing documents — require named human approval, and every mediated operation is logged with actor, input, and outcome for later review.
